  23. Who remembers the "Lego Marvel Super Heroes" and "Lego Avengers Games" ? Sure,the Games are Fun to play and seeing those little Minifigs doing cool Stuff is all worth the Money.But both Games also contain many interesting unlockable Vehicles,and one Vehicle that caught my Eye was the Roxxon Van and the Taco Van.Both are based on standard american Step Vans (made by Chevrolet, GMC, Grumman etc) and they are also well detailed and fit perfectly in Lego City Scale because they are 6 Studs wide. After i made tony of Screenshots of the Vans in Game,destroyed them partially to see the Structure below i was able to recreate them in LDD. Now i have two LDD Templates on my Computer (one is a regular plain white Van and the other one is a generic Food Truck).After i saw the new Pizza Van in 2017s City Line i thought "hey,i like the Colors,but i`m not convinced by the overall Shape.So i combined the Food Truck with a few Bits and Bytes from the Pizza Van and voila,there it is,my final Design of a Pizza Food Truck. I will use many Parts from the Pizza Van Set,including the original Stickers to build this Food Truck. Lego Avengers-Taco Van-2 Lego Avengers-Taco Van-3 Lego Avengers-Taco Van-1 Lego Avengers-Taco Van-4 The Picture below shows the final Version,i edited the Drivers Cab a little bit so i can put in two Seats so the Driver can sit on the left Side. I also thought about putting an oversized Pizza on the Roof but i scraped that Idea because i really don`t know how to make that. Any Ideas and Comments are welcome.
